Summary

The presentation by Professor Giovanni Zabaleta, from Louisiana State University, focuses on the genomics of gastric cancer, using it as a model to illustrate the transition from traditional observation-and-treatment to personalized genomic medicine. He emphasizes that cancer is a disease of disparities, with ethnic and geographic variations in incidence and survival. The talk covers the role of Helicobacter pylori infection, which is a major risk factor, and the progression from chronic gastritis to intestinal metaplasia, dysplasia, and cancer. Zabaleta discusses his research on genetic variants (SNPs) in inflammatory cytokine genes, such as IL-1B and IL-10, that are associated with increased risk of advanced lesions, particularly in African Americans. He also presents transcriptomic studies comparing gene expression in different preneoplastic lesions, identifying potential biomarkers like the gene encoding the scavenger receptor (SCARA5), which shows increased expression in advanced lesions and in African Americans. The talk concludes by highlighting the importance of studying preneoplastic stages for early intervention and the need for more comprehensive genomic approaches to understand and address disparities in gastric cancer.

Contribution & Novelties

The talk provides an original perspective on gastric cancer genomics by focusing on preneoplastic lesions and ethnic disparities. The speaker presents novel findings from his research, such as the association of specific SNPs with advanced lesions and the identification of SCARA5 as a potential biomarker. The emphasis on transcriptomic profiling of different stages of gastric carcinogenesis adds to the understanding of the disease progression. The talk also highlights the importance of considering genetic ancestry and environmental factors in cancer risk.
